CMIT/MIT is with the chemical full name Chloromethylisothiazolinone/ Methylisothiazolinone. The CAS Number of CMIT/MIT is 26172-55-4,  2682-20-4.

 

CMIT/MIT has many good characterics:

1) It causes immediate inhibition of growth on coming in contact with a microorganism.

2) CMIT/MIT readily penetrates the surface of adhering biofilm to give effective control of sessile microorganisms.

3) It remains active for long periods of time in the water system, resulting in low service costs.

 

CMIT/MIT is widely used in watertreatment indsutry, such as circulating cooling water, petrochemical reinjection system as a bactericide, microbial inhibitor, could also be used in air conditioning systems, reservoirs, any industrial water to prevent the growth of algae and bacteria.
